What kind of keys cut and programmed near me are There?

There are many different kinds of car keys cut and programmed near me, and the type you're using will determine how much it will cost to purchase a replacement. Keys for standard cars that do not have transponder chips are easily replaced and can be found at most hardware stores. However, more modern key fobs require special equipment to be programmed to your specific vehicle, so they may require the assistance of a professional.

Standard car keys cut are created by placing the original key on a duplication machine, then using it as a template for the new key. The blank key is placed over the original one and cut to create duplicate keys that unlock your car and start it. You may also have an anti-theft or valet key that has a transponder chip to stop theft. These keys are harder to copy because they have slightly more robust shanks, smaller grooves, and a slimmer profile than regular keys.

Another type of car key is a laser-cut key or sidewinder key. These are more expensive to copy than regular keys, and also require specialized equipment to program them, which are usually only available at dealerships. They have a unique pattern of cuts on the blade of the key, which help make them difficult to duplicate. They're often found in luxury cars.

Transponder Keys

Transponder keys or chip keys are used in most modern vehicles. These keys are larger than traditional keys made of metal and include an extremely small chip. The purpose of these chips is to make it extremely difficult to take your car away. When you insert your transponder keys into the ignition cylinder the chip will transmit the radio frequency signal which contains an identification number. The immobilizer in your car will look up the code to determine if it matches and will not allow your engine to begin if it does not.

If you're in need of an upgrade to your transponder, make sure you contact a locksmith. They can copy your key with a special machine which will read information from the system of your vehicle and match the code. This process requires special tools, which are typically only available through professional locksmiths or dealerships.

There are many different types of transponder key, each with their own unique functionality. However they all function in the same way by sending out a signal that includes an array of numbers or letters. The computer of the vehicle scans the signal to determine whether it is in line with the code. If it does the immobilizer is disabled and the vehicle will be unable to start.

Metal Keys

Up until recently the majority of automobiles used traditional metal keys to start their car. These are the basic metal blades that were designed for the specific lock of the car. They do not include any computer chip or remote. You can change the traditional car key by visiting the hardware store or locksmith that offers key cutting services. These professionals will duplicate the key you have and give you a spare in case of a future loss or break.

You can also buy a metal key online, but it's recommended to inquire with the seller first. Some of these online sellers sell cheap spare keys of poor quality that aren't crafted from genuine authentic OEM parts. These low-quality replacement keys not only are less reliable, but they could also cause damage to your car's locking cylinders.
